METHOD FOR RESOURCE ALLOCATION AND RELATED PRODUCTS

    Abstract: A method for resource allocation and related products are provided. The method includes the following. A selection operation performed on a target widget of an operation interface of a target application of a terminal device is received by an operating system of the terminal device (201). A resource adjustment strategy corresponding to the selection operation performed on the target widget is obtained by the operating system (202), and allocation of at least one system resource for the target application is adjusted by the operating system within a time interval associated with the selection operation performed on the target widget according to the resource adjustment strategy (203).

    Abstract: A method for resource allocation and related products are provided. The method includes the following operations. An operating system in an operating system space of a terminal device receives a scenario data package from a target application that is currently running, where the scenario data package contains an identifier and key performance parameters of the target application that is currently running. The operating system determines a performance improvement strategy for the target application that is currently running according to the identifier and the key performance parameters. The operating system adjusts allocation of system resources for the target application that is currently running according to the performance improvement strategy.

    Abstract: A method for resource allocation and a terminal device are provided. The method includes the following operations. A management module of an operating system receives a scenario data package from a target application that is currently running, where the scenario data package contains associated information of the target application. A strategy module of the operating system determines a performance improvement strategy for the target application according to the scenario data package. The operating system adjusts allocation of system resources for the target application according to the performance improvement strategy.

    Abstract: A method for configuring an input method and a terminal device are provided. The method includes: receiving, by an operating system, scene information from a target application, the scene information being configured to indicate an internal running scene of the target application; querying, by the operating system, an input-method word bank that matches the internal running scene according to the scene information; enabling the input-method word bank when the operating system detects an input request in the internal running scene.

    Abstract: A method for resource allocation and a terminal device are provided. The method includes the following. An operating system first identifies an internal running scenario of a target application running in a foreground of a terminal device. The operating system then acquires a plurality of resource adjustment strategies associated with preset system resources to-be-adjusted in the internal running scenario. The operating system acquires status information of the internal running scenario. Thereafter, the operating system adjusts usage priorities of the plurality of resource adjustment strategies according to the status information. At last, the operating system adjusts the preset system resources to-be-adjusted by selecting a resource adjustment strategy with the highest priority. According to embodiments of the present disclosure, it is beneficial to reduce power consumption of a running process of the target application.
